Chris Gaudette Tom Flaherty Joey Underwood ORAFOL Americas ORAFOL Americas Safety Components 3. Opening remarks 4. The minutes from the previous meeting were reviewed and approved 5. NFPA Staff Liaison report 6. Presentations 7. Task Group Reports 1. David Litchfield, Ph.D. Research Investigator, Protection Technologies, presented Rationales to the Particulate Barrier Hood Standard Proposal 2. Steven Corrado, UL, LLC, opened the presentation by explaining what is being proposed for ASTM F2299; Holly Blake, & Associates, presented information on particulate and moisture barrier hoods 3. Matthew Decker, & Associates, presented Physiological Trial Summary 4. Michael Salvato, USA, presented Why Ret is a Misleading a. The Technical Committee acted on 134 Public Comments and created 63 Second Revisions i. There was a Call for Division on Public Comment 105. Motion to accept: 25 voted in favor, 2 opposed, 6 abstained ii. There was a Call for Division on Public Comment 128. Motion to reject: 17 voted in favor, 8 opposed, 5 abstained 8. New business a. Robert Tutterow announced the F.I.E.R.O. Fire PPE Symposium to be held March -22, 17 in Raleigh. b. Chairman King disbanded all existing NFPA 1971 task groups, the NFPA 1851 Risk Assessment and Common Chemicals task groups. c. Chairman King assigned new task groups based on additional work requirements identified during the Second Draft meeting. 9. Old business - none i. Helmets - Ear flap removal / Helmet band removal/cleaning Dick Weise, task group chair ii. Hoods - Flexing Procedure for particulate barrier hoods / Stored thermal energy / Advance Cleaning and Inspection of Barrier Hoods Rich Granger, task group chair iii. Ret Earl Hayden, task group chair (see attached for testing results shared from test methods task group) iv. Helmet eye and face protection, Robert Tutterow, task group chair v. Editorial this task group was not disbanded because the current focus is on NFPA 1851 Marni Schmid, task group chair 10. Other items - none 11. Next meeting: NFPA 1851 - February and December, 17 d. The First Draft meeting will likely be held in late February. The Public Input period closes January 5, 17. 12. Adjourned at 4:51pm, Thursday, June 23, 16
